Signing of Rajiv Van la Parra confirmed, three year deal starting after his current deal expires at the end of the month. Promising signing, should think that means Zeli Ismail will be loaned out as first team opportunities at Molineux could be hard to come by for him?



It also doesn't mean Sako is on his way out, getting bored of fans saying if we sign a winger Sako is gone, Jackett has already said he wants competition for places. Ideally 2 players per position or 4 for CB and CM would be great if you can keep players happy
